Updates that will take place while HFCL is closed: - Renovation of our mezzanine(third floor) to include a new conference room, several group study rooms, a makerspace, a computer lab and a digitization lab along with a few more single-person study booths
- The installation of a new energy efficient heating, ventilation, and air conditioning system
- Replacement of existing lights with energy efficient lighting
- The renovation of the second floor restrooms
We also plan to reorganize the second floor layout of materials as well as adding additional electrical outlets, replacing the wallpaper and creating a first floor snack lounge with vending machines.

Garden ready: Seed Library is now open The Seed Library at the Dearborn Public Library is open to everyone in the community at no charge. Partnering with the Healthy Dearborn coalition, we provide vegetable and flower seeds, information and resources about growing and saving seeds and gardening. We hope that seed library patrons will return some seeds from their harvest to make the Seed Library self-sustaining. The Seed Library has been relocated to the Bryant Branch library during the HFCL renovation project.
